Cable Modem Offline / Modem Out- Article no 5839
Estimated Reading Time: 2 MinutesIntroduction
Note:- If customer has their own firewall software, that might be causing the issue - refer customer to firewall provider
- If customer complains of having to frequently power cycle, troubleshoot intermittent modem issue
- Always check customer for non-pay suspension before starting any other troubleshooting
Resolution Steps
DC Metro, IL, MA, NY, PA and TX
- Check the Outages tab
- In Merlin, troubleshoot any errors in red
- If customer has eero, troubleshoot any eero issues
- Power cycle modem, router, and other applicable equipment, in that order
- For wired connections:
- Check the Ethernet status in Merlin
- If no error in Merlin make sure all wires are connected properly
- For wireless connections:
- Ensure customer is connected to their own router
- Have customer disconnect and use "forget this network", then reconnect
- If issue continues and customer is using their own router, advise customer to contact router manufacturer
Click Create Work Order or Technical Case button on the Work Orders Tab in BOLT:
- Fill out the information as described below and click Submit
Trouble Call or Tech Case Trouble Call Service Category Data Problem Description EA - Modem Out Select All Affected Equipment Schedule First available time that works for the customer Notes Include all pertinent information in the notes
